MACOMB, IL – Western Illinois volleyball protected its home court on Thursday night, sweeping Chicago State 3-0 inside Western Hall. The win moves WIU to 3-8 overall and showcased the Leathernecks' depth across the board.
Set One
The Leathernecks set the tone right away, jumping to a 7-1 lead thanks to kills from Kennedy Adair, Kiyah Franklin, and Keyana Cruse. Hillary Estes added a service ace during the early run, and WIU's block slowed down the Cougars at the net. Adair was a difference-maker, putting away five kills in the opener, while Cruse chipped in three. WIU's 15 total kills in the frame were too much for Chicago State, as the Leathernecks never trailed on their way to a 25-19 win.
Set Two
WIU turned up the defensive intensity in the second set. Grace Kremer and Audrey Pender combined for multiple block touches, while libero Grace Ulatowski kept rallies alive with scrappy digs. Offensively, Cruse led the charge with five kills, and Norton sparked the team from the service line with an ace. Adair stayed consistent with three more kills, while Kremer was efficient in the middle, finishing with two kills on three swings. The Leathernecks closed the set on a run, pulling away 25-15 to take control of the match.
Set Three
The third set was the tightest of the night, but Western Illinois' poise sealed the sweep. Cruse and Adair once again shouldered the offense, combining for nine kills in the frame. Kremer stepped up with back-to-back service aces, flipping the momentum back to WIU after the Cougars closed within one. On match point, setter Alysia Perez connected with Audrey Pender, who finished off the sweep with a kill.
